Essentials (Bring These)
Rucksack: 65–75 L with waterproof plastic liners/dry bags. This size fits DofE kit comfortably and allows correct weight distribution.
Sleeping bag: Rated 3/4-season for UK nights. Pack in a dry bag or compactor bag.
Walking boots: Broken-in, ankle-supporting, with grippy soles.
Waterproofs: Breathable jacket with hood + waterproof over-trousers.
Navigation: Map case, compass (group may share), whistle.
Headtorch + spare batteries.
Water bottles/hydration: 2–3 L total capacity.
Personal first aid: Blister care (Compeed/tape), pain relief you’re allowed to carry, any personal medication.
Emergency warm layer: Fleece/synthetic mid-layer in a dry bag.
Phone & power bank: For safety; keep off during hiking unless needed.
Gaffa tape & a few cable ties: Micro-repairs on the go.
Tip: Aim for a pack weight ≤ 25% of body weight (often 10–12 kg for most participants once water is on board).
Clothing (Wear + Pack)
Base layers: 2–3 moisture-wicking tops (no cotton).
Insulation: 1–2 warm mid-layers (fleece/micro-puff).
Hiking trousers/leggings: Quick-dry; avoid jeans.
Spare socks & underwear: 2–3 pairs of technical socks; pack one “sleep socks” pair.
Sun hat/beanie & gloves: Weather swings happen!
Camp shoes (optional): Light sliders or trail shoes to rest feet.
Food, Water and Cooking Kit
Water: 2–3 L carry capacity + purification tabs if needed.
Lunches & trail snacks: High-energy, low-bulk (wraps, oat bars, nuts, dried fruit).
Breakfasts & dinners: If self-catering, keep it simple (dehydrated meals, boil-in-the-bag, instant rice/noodles, couscous).
Mug, bowl, spork; small wash kit for utensils; light tea towel.
Allergies & dietary needs: Let us know in advance so assessors are aware.
Prefer not to shop/pack food? See Add-Ons below—we can sort your meals so you can focus on the walking.
Stove & fuel: Trangia or gas stove (follow group plan).
Lighter/matches in a waterproof bag.
Windshield (if not integrated).
Scourer & tiny washing-up liquid (decant).
Camping & Sleeping
Tent: Group tents typically shared (check your joining info).
Sleeping bag: 3/4-season (pack dry).
Sleeping mat: Foam or lightweight inflatable.
Rucksack liner system: Heavy-duty plastic liners + smaller dry bags for clothing/sleeping kit.
